Hemiplegia due to a habit that many men have


Chinese media reported that a few days ago, a 39-year-old man in Zhengzhou city, Henan province, suddenly experienced numbness in his hand and slurred speech; his condition quickly worsened, and he lost sensation on one side of his body.

The paralysis incident involving the man from Zhengzhou has shocked many Chinese netizens, who have called for quitting smoking.

"My husband also smoked two packs a day and had high blood pressure and heart rate. After quitting smoking, everything is back to normal now"; "After reading this story, perhaps some people still won’t quit smoking because the frightening consequences have not happened to them yet," and "Blood vessels are the body's channels; the toxins in cigarettes block these channels everywhere and damage everything where vessels are clogged," netizens commented.

Studies show that cigarette smoke contains over 7,000 chemicals; among them, hundreds are harmful to health, 70 are carcinogenic, including addictive and toxic substances.
